Output 57881007ee823738b2b073c538d905d1b948e3f159d3047b205a5f2279abc504:1

value
76431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2dc17656f63b15e33c9865705dd100de72549278 OP_EQUAL
address
35rx6Aoq2XTSRCeH1xi3jCSXwJFpPe8pQe
transaction
57881007ee823738b2b073c538d905d1b948e3f159d3047b205a5f2279abc504
spent
true